fix: mask master key in stdout output and consolidate tests

- Mask the generated SECRETS_MASTER_KEY in stdout using mask_api_key()
  to avoid leaking the full key in CI/Docker logs
- Consolidate two overlapping regression tests into one

Addresses review feedback on PR #673.
